Jean Margaret Brummeler Moloney's Obituary
Jean Margaret Brummeler Moloney, died 9 July 2008 at Redlands, CA. She was born 18 November 1921 in Grand Rapids, MI to Adrian Anthony Brummeler and Elizabeth DeWeert, both of Dutch descent. The Brummeler family moved to Riverside, CA in 1926. Jean met the love of her life, Edmond Patrick Moloney, Jr. on a blind date and they were married 3 Feb 1950 in Riverside. They soon became proud parents of 3 sons. The family moved from Riverside to San Bernardino in 1957 and lived in there in the same house for over 40 years. Jean moved to Mission Commons Senior Living in Redlands in 2003 and remained there until her death.
Jean was an avid book reader and this lead to her volunteering for The Friends of the Library organization with San Bernardino Public Library beginning in 1985. Jean was the coordinator of the Friends Books Sales until 2003. She continued to serve on the Friends of the Library Board of Directors until her death.
Jean was preceded in death by her parents; her sister, Ada Brummeler Jones; her granddaughter, Jennifer Moloney; her brother, Edwin Brummeler; and her beloved husband, Edmond.
Jean is survived by 3 sons; Patrick and his wife Shoko of Sausalito, CA; Gregory of San Francisco, CA; and Kevin and his wife Victoria of Sparks, NV. Jean is also survived by two granddaughters; Christina Moloney of Sausalito, CA and Kamryn Moloney of Sparks, NV.
In accordance with her wishes there will be no funeral and her ashes will be scattered by her family in the ocean off the coast of Kona, HI, where her husband’s ashes were scattered eight years ago.
